我正在尝试学习D3.js javascript库。当我尝试运行下面的代码时,我得到了“访问-控制-允许-起源不允许原始空值”错误。源文件和我试图加载的文件(bolliger-mabillard.csv)都在同一个文件夹中。我使用Google Chrome在Mac上运行它。如何强制Chrome加载此csv文件?
function init() {
d3.csv("http://localhost/~vikalpjain/bolliger-mabillard.csv",function(data){
vis.append("svg:g")
.attr("class", "x axis")
.attr("transform","translate(0," + (h-MARGINS.bottom) + ")")
.call(xAxis);
vis.append("svg:g")
.attr("class" ,"y axis")
.attr("transform", "translate(" + (MARGINS.left) + ",0)")
.call(yAxis);
update ();
})发布于 2012-03-05 01:29:14
如果您在自己的服务器上运行示例,请尝试将localhost替换为127.0.0.1,这是因为域名必须与您要查询的服务器完全相同。
https://stackoverflow.com/questions/9557147
复制相似问题